Key Features
- 4-way stretch: Fabric stretches in all directions for unrestricted movement during hiking, golf swings or daily activity.
- Quick dry and breathable: Lightweight material wicks moisture away from skin to keep you comfortable on warm, active days.
- DWR finish: Durable water repellent treatment sheds light rain and helps resist stains for easier wear on the trail.
- UPF50 sun protection: Built-in sun protection blocks harmful UVA and UVB rays so you can spend more time outdoors with less worry.
- Multiple pockets: Two hand pockets, two back hook-and-loop pockets and secure zip cargo pockets provide organized storage for essentials.
- Adjustable waistband: Part elastic waistband with belt loops and button front with zip fly offers a customizable fit.
Who It's For
These shorts are best for women who need longer coverage and practical features for outdoor activity: hikers who want a 10in inseam, golfers who prefer longer shorts that still move, and travelers who value lightweight, quick drying clothing. The pockets and DWR finish make them especially useful for day trips and vacations.
Shoppers who want a relaxed, loose waist fit should consider sizing up, since these run snug at the waist. If a very dressy look or heavy insulation is required, a different style would be more appropriate.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do these shorts offer sun protection?
Yes, the fabric has UPF50 sun protection to block harmful UVA and UVB rays.
Are the shorts water resistant?
The shorts feature a DWR finish that repels light rain and resists stains but is not for heavy downpours.
How should I size these shorts?
They fit snug at the waist for many customers, so the recommendation is to size up for a relaxed fit and to consult the size chart.
